Abstract

For more efficient use of the limited bandwidth in 5G and 6G communications, and to enable longer battery life in remote user devices, the user device can request that unnecessary downlink control messages be withheld. Instead, a custom search-space can be assigned to the user device, such that all downlink data messages will begin in one of the resource elements of the custom search-space, thereby greatly simplifying the user device's task of detecting its incoming messages in a stream of unrelated transmissions. In addition, the user device can request that the user device's identification code, and optionally the length of the data message, be prepended to the data message, for further assistance to low-cost reduced-capability user devices that do not require low latency.

Claims (28)

1. A method for a user device of a wireless network to receive messages, the method comprising:

a) transmitting, to a base station of the wireless network, a request message comprising:

i) a request for a custom search space;

ii) a request for one or more parameters of the requested custom search space; and

iii) a request that DCI (downlink control messages) to the user device be withheld;

b) receiving, from the base station, an assignment message comprising:

i) specification of an assigned custom search space;

ii) specification of one or more parameters of the assigned custom search space; and

iii) an indication that DCI messages to the user device will not be transmitted; and

c) receiving, from the base station, a data message that starts in the assigned custom search space.

2. The method of claim 1 , wherein the request message, the assignment message, and the data message are configured according to 5G or 6G technology.

3. The method of claim 1 , wherein the assigned custom search space comprises a particular symbol-time and a particular subcarrier in each slot, wherein the particular symbol-time is scheduled for downlink transmissions or is unscheduled.

4. The method of claim 1 , wherein the data message starts in a first or second instance of the assigned custom search space, following the assignment message.

5. The method of claim 1 , wherein the data message starts at a predetermined time interval after the assignment message.

6. The method of claim 1 , wherein the request message further includes a request that each data message to the user device indicate, early in the data message, an indication of a length of the data message, wherein the indication of the length is early in the data message when the indication of the length is transmitted before a data portion of the data message.

7. The method of claim 6 , wherein the indication of the length of the data message begins in the assigned custom search space.

8. The method of claim 6 , wherein:

a) an identification of the user device begins in the assigned custom search space; and

b) the indication of the length of the data message occurs between the identification of the user device and another part of the data message.

9. The method of claim 1 , wherein the request message further includes a request that each downlink data message indicate a length of the downlink data message.

10. The method of claim 1 , wherein the request message further includes a request that each downlink data message indicate an identification code of the user device.

11. Non-transitory computer-readable media in a base station of a wireless network, the non-transitory computer-readable media containing instructions that, when executed by a computing environment, cause a method to be performed, the method comprising:

a) receiving a request message from a user device of the wireless network, the request message comprising a request that no DCI (downlink control information) messages, configured to inform the user device of an imminent downlink data message, are to be transmitted to the user device; and then

b) without transmitting a DCI configured to inform the user device of a particular imminent downlink data message, transmitting the particular downlink data message to the user device.

12. The non-transitory computer-readable media of claim 11 , wherein the request message further comprises a request that the base station assign, to the user device nonexclusively, a custom search space, wherein the custom search space comprises periodically recurring resource elements.

13. The non-transitory computer-readable media of claim 12 , wherein the custom search space comprises a plurality of contiguous resource elements.

14. The non-transitory computer-readable media of claim 12 , wherein the custom search space comprises a plurality of discontiguous resource elements.

15. The non-transitory computer-readable media of claim 12 , wherein the particular downlink data message includes, starting in the custom search space, an identification code of the user device.
